# Speech Studio

> Write, direct, and synthesize speech in the dashboard with the Norm director, performance tags, and a live editor.

Speech Studio is the dashboard surface for producing Bland Speech audio without writing code. You describe what you want the voice to say — and how it should sound — and the studio drives synthesis through the same [`POST /v2/tts`](/api-v2/post/tts) endpoint you'd call from the API.

Open it at [app.bland.ai/dashboard/tts/studio](https://app.bland.ai/dashboard/tts/studio).

## Write a script

The editor is a single transcript field. Type what you want spoken, and press **Generate** (or `Cmd`/`Ctrl` + `Enter`) to synthesize.

Pick a voice from the top **Voice** picker before generating. Every new turn defaults to a featured voice so you can generate immediately without configuring anything.

### Performance tags

Wrap performance cues in square brackets to shape how a line is delivered:

```text theme={null}
[warm] Hey — good to hear from you.
[sighs] I know. [pause] Let me look at that for you.
```

Type `[` in the editor to open an autocomplete list of supported tags. Use arrow keys and `Enter` to insert one. Tags behave as a single atomic block — a single backspace deletes the whole tag, and arrow keys step over it.

You can also open the **Effects** panel to browse tags and click any one to drop it in at the cursor.

### Multiple turns

Add turns for a back-and-forth read. Each turn gets its own voice picker, so you can alternate speakers within a single script. Unassigned turns fill in with a stable default voice so you can keep writing.

### Takes

Choose **1x**, **2x**, or **3x** in the transport bar to generate that many takes from the same script in one run. Each take gets its own waveform; select a take to scope playback, timestamp, and download to just that one.

## Direct with Norm

Norm is the studio's built-in director. Open the side panel and use the **Chat** tab to describe what you want, and Norm writes or edits the script in the editor while it streams.

Norm is a single-speaker director — it works on the currently selected voice from the top voice picker.

Use Norm to:

* Draft a script from a brief ("30-second warm voicemail asking them to call back")
* Rewrite a line to hit a specific tone ("make the middle beat slower and a little tired")
* Add or remove performance tags across the script
* Iterate turn-by-turn without leaving the editor

Norm streams updates live, so you'll see the transcript rewrite as it works.

<Tip>
  Norm and the editor stay in sync. Anything you type by hand carries through the next Norm turn, and anything Norm writes you can edit directly.

## Sessions and history

Every studio session is persisted locally with its script, voice assignments, and finished takes. Switch to the **History** tab in the side panel to jump between sessions or start a new one with the **+** button in the header.

* Sessions are titled from the first line of the script until you rename one.
* Reloading the page returns you to the session you were last in.
* Past takes replay from cached audio; sessions whose audio was evicted show a **Transcript-only** tag and can be regenerated on demand.

## Do the same thing from the API

Everything in the studio is powered by the public TTS API. To reproduce a studio generation programmatically:

```bash theme={null}
curl -X POST https://api.bland.ai/v2/tts \
  -H "authorization: YOUR_API_KEY" \
  -H "content-type: application/json" \
  -d '{
    "text": "[warm] Hey — good to hear from you. [pause] Let me pull that up.",
    "voice": "maya"
  }' \
  --output line.wav
```

See [Synthesize Speech](/api-v2/post/tts) for the full request shape, and [List Voices](/api-v1/get/voices) to find a voice ID.
